Sorts Of Credit Cards And Selecting One
Almost everyone over the age of consent has or wants a credit card these days and they are accepted in almost every establishment. There are three main sorts of credit card in use in America. The first major type of credit card is travel and entertainment cards such as American Express or Diners Card. Ought You To Have A Weather Radio?
There are radios that are dedicated to reporting the weather. Not everybody has to have one of these dedicated devices, although we are all enthralled by the weather.
